Output ddb3577a32f5180f875881e750bbbddf6d9eeff7bd6d437c245d8d7e0a31e85a:0

value
516304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c25c5463018035e3faa6180f85270464ee9e67 OP_EQUAL
address
MFAtSzyXjZk7eaSEnHSZQNGoWvrbSY6VjT
transaction
ddb3577a32f5180f875881e750bbbddf6d9eeff7bd6d437c245d8d7e0a31e85a
spent
true